    Class QueueEvents

    The QueueEvents class is used for listening to the global events emitted by a given queue.

    This class requires a dedicated redis connection.

    • Returns the datastore backend that powers this instance.

      The backend owns its connection(s) and exposes every datastore-agnostic operation through IQueueBackend. Datastore-specific escape hatches (e.g. the raw Redis client) live on the concrete backend implementation, and are exposed here when the class is parameterized on that concrete backend type (the default for the built-in, Redis-backed classes).

      Returns IQueueBackend

    • Adds a one-time listener function for the event named eventName. The next time eventName is triggered, this listener is removed and then invoked.

      server.once('connection', (stream) => {
      console.log('Ah, we have our first user!');
      });

      Returns a reference to the EventEmitter, so that calls can be chained.

      By default, event listeners are invoked in the order they are added. The emitter.prependOnceListener() method can be used as an alternative to add the event listener to the beginning of the listeners array.

      import { EventEmitter } from 'node:events';
      const myEE = new EventEmitter();
      myEE.once('foo', () => console.log('a'));
      myEE.prependOnceListener('foo', () => console.log('b'));
      myEE.emit('foo');
      // Prints:
      // b
      // a
